为了账号安全,请及时绑定邮箱和手机立即绑定

vue.js入门基础

fishenal Web前端工程师
难度中级
时长 1小时50分
学习人数
综合评分9.17
315人评价 查看评价
9.4 内容实用
9.2 简洁易懂
8.9 逻辑清晰
EWL
恩,刚刚搞定vue的初始化。我是win10,安装成功但是初始化出了问题,是let template = program.args[0]

^^^,这个问题就说明Node的版本太低,建议重新升级Node版本,然后npm的版本也不要太低,不然也容易出现问题。
讲真的,看不懂的话来评论区讨论,去提问区问老师就行了,大家还是不要吵,静下心来总能搞的定的
老师讲的很好,很详细,谢谢。
重新更新了node,按照老師來,沒有任何問題的。

已采纳回答 / Purplefly
<...图片...>箭头所指地方少个,
data: vue对象的数据

method : vue对象的方法

watch: 设置对象的监听方法

模版指令:
数据渲染:
v-text
v-html
{{}}

控制模块隐藏
v-if
v-show

&lt;div v-if=&quot;isShow&quot;/&gt; 不加载
&lt;div v-show=&quot;isShow&quot;/&gt;
循环列表: v-for

时间绑定: v-on

&lt;button v-on:click=&quot;doThis&quot;/&gt;
&lt;button @click=&quot;doThis&quot;/&gt;
methods:{
doThis: function(something) {
}
}
属性绑定:v-bind
1 宝贝宝贝宝贝吧
npm install -g vue-cli
vue init webpack my-first-vue-project

cd my-first-vue-project
npm install
npm run dev
cnpm install

最新回答 / 松柏先生
查看路由里面的配置,现在下载下来的模板和老师的不是太一样,你在src目录里面找找,App.vue和helloWorld.vue里面就是!
这是个中级课程,看不懂的建议先去补相关的初级课程。要讲的面面俱到你们又该说老师啰嗦了

最新回答 / 松柏先生
首先你要初始化项目  vue init webpack you-project,  然后进入你的项目 cd you-project  ,然后在npm install 这个命令会把项目所需要的依赖全部下载下来!
自己使用vue2.0做的音乐demo,大家可以相互学习一下。
github:https://github.com/yuzhenyou/CloudMusic
把事件放到data里,也是有反应的,且跟把method选项下是一样的,我可以这么理解,放到method选项里,是为了好理解,毕竟设计出来,就是考虑了对象的方法
要知道,老师的技术水平不是很拔尖的那种,如果拔尖了,也会在教育这一块了,而是驰聘大公司

最赞回答 / 兔几_
vue2中$dispatch 和 $broadcast 已经被弃用。参考:https://cn.vuejs.org/v2/guide/migration.html#dispatch-和-broadcast-替换
&lt;HelloWorld/&gt;
&lt;ComponentA/&gt;

&lt;hello-world&gt;&lt;/hello-world&gt;
&lt;component-a&gt;&lt;/component-a&gt;
都可以,
不转成小写加“-”,就必须是单标签形式。
课程须知
1. 有html,css,js前端开发基础 2. 了解前端工程化,node,webpack gulp等 3. 对前端模块化有基本的概念 4. es6 的一些基本语法
老师告诉你能学到什么?
1. vuejs的背景及其项目相关知识 2. 了解流行的前端项目搭建方式 webpack + gulp 3. 用 vue-cli 脚手架工具初始化vue项目 4. 学习vue项目基本的结构和开发方法 5. 学习使用vuejs常用的接口和方法 6. 教程中教你如何在一个项目中使用vuejs

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消